There are several reasons as to why the Roman Empire fell apart , all in which was correlated to one another including social, cultural and political reasons.
As the empire expanded over millions of miles of land, it became harder and much more expensive to maintain its army, who had to protect and defend its borders from barbarian attacks. These “barbarians” were Germanic tribes, one of the many were the Goths who made their way through the empires borders. Military spending was a huge burden on the empire, all their money was being spent on the army leaving all other responsibilities on hold such as public housing, aqueducts, and maintaining quality roads.…
